The correct answer is option A. TRUE. Asking questions is an important part of taking high quality notes. Taking high quality notes involves active listening in order to understand what is being discussed, especially those terms that are important or emphasized. Asking questions will give clarifications to any term or topic that you do not clearly understand. The more it is clarified, the more effective the notes that you are jotting down.
